vijji241 said:
I've received AP today, I received 3 copies of it. This is
my first AP, just curious to know why 3 copies
are needed ??? Please let me know

When you come to POE, the officer stamps on one copy and give you back (this copy is good for next travels - save it carefully). Officer takes back 2nd copy - to inform USCIS adjucator that your adjucation can be continued). The 3rd copy is normally for airlines (when you boarding to flight for your return journey).
Though some USCIS offices provide you 3rd copy for airlines, actually you don't need to give them that copy. You can give them photocopies too.
